Transaction 89c6e7614d5333925cd6a0177ad06cb88e48b2ecedf9e4e9c1e0c6e50097f6a9
1 Input
1 Output
-
89c6e7614d5333925cd6a0177ad06cb88e48b2ecedf9e4e9c1e0c6e50097f6a9:0
- value
- 1335079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c30f7ecd267c50f3269cda017defff674975c75c OP_EQUAL
- address
- 3KUQFaqeiMzLUfSb77zP1Ag31x38f3eViC